Output 299009a62114955b4ff66282ec91d3e77ee22257454725cef719d347944862ca:5

value
20621950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2d8315b46f2701e63ccd453f56921c3cd608190 OP_EQUALVERIFY OP_CHECKSIG
address
1P93WmCJQaxTfGsgffjmTkyALavzMBDK1P
transaction
299009a62114955b4ff66282ec91d3e77ee22257454725cef719d347944862ca
spent
true